• 大小: 826KB
    文件类型: .rar
    金币: 1
    下载: 0 次
    发布日期: 2023-08-08
  • 语言: 其他
  • 标签: MD5  离线  爆破  

资源简介

操作简单,容易上手。可以支持各类字典爆破、数字、字母特俗符号组合等。

资源截图

代码片段和文件信息

#include “StdAfx.h“
#include “.\dicplug.h“
#include “resource.h“

CDicPlug::CDicPlug(void)
{
}

CDicPlug::~CDicPlug(void)
{
}

bool  CDicPlug::Initialize(ISetingUI* pSetingUI 
                 ILogerUI* pLogerUI ICommandUI* pCommandUI)
{
    // 插件加载后进行初始化
    // 此三个参数暂时不对外开放 可忽略之
    return true;
}

void  CDicPlug::LanguageChange(const char * newLang 
                     const char * oldLang)
{
    // 改变界面所使用的语言
}

const char * CDicPlug::GetPlugName(const char* Language)
{
    if(strcmp(Language “LANG_CN“) == 0) // 中文插件名
    {
        return “插件实例代码“;
    }
    else // 英文
    {
        return “Plug Sample Code“;
    }
}

const char * CDicPlug::GetPlugSID()
{
    // 不可重复的插件 ID 建议使用 GUID.
    return “F5789CE9-F75A-424b-B5FB-9051FFAD11EE“;
}

MD5CRK_HWND  CDicPlug::CreatePlugWindow(MD5CRK_HWND  hWndParent
                              int x int y int cx int cy const char* Language)
{
    extern HINSTANCE  g_hInstance;  // DllMain 中保存的

#pragma warning(disable : 4312 4311) // 关闭类型转换警告

    // 创建插件窗口
    return (MD5CRK_HWND)CreateDialog(g_hInstance 
        MAKEINTRESOURCE(IDD_SETDLG) (HWND)hWndParent SetDlgProc);

#pragma warning(default : 4312 4311)
}

bool  CDicPlug::AnalyzeCommandLine(const char* cmdline)
{
    // 分析命令行
    return true;
}

bool  CDicPlug::SaveSet(const unsigned char ** outbuf int * len)
{
    // 保存界面状态
    strcpy((char *)*outbuf “Hello World“);
    *len = 12; // 包含 \0
    return true;
}

bool  CDicPlug::ReadSet(const unsigned char * inbuf int len)
{
    // 读取界面状态

    // inbuf == “Hello World“ len == 12
    return true;
}

bool  CDicPlug::SaveState(const unsigned char ** outbuf int * len)
{
     // 保存插件状态
    return true;
}

bool  CDicPlug::ReadState(const unsigned char * inbuf int len)
{
    // 读取插件状态
    return true;
}

void  CDicPlug::ResetPlug(void)
{
    // 重置插件状态
}

bool  CDicPlug::BeginOut(void)
{
    // 开始破解
    return true;
}

int   CDicPlug::FillText(int count int plain_maxlen
               unsigned char* plain int lengths[])
{
    for(int i = 0; i < count; ++i)
    {
        strcpy((char *)&plain[plain_maxlen * i] “plug sample“);
        lengths[i] = 11; // 不包含 ‘\0‘
    }

    return count;
}

void  CDicPlug::EndOut(void)
{
    // 停止破解
}

const char * CDicPlug::GetPlugError(void)
{
    return “ERROR_SUCCEED“;
}

BOOL APIENTRY CDicPlug::SetDlgProc(HWND hWnd UINT message WPARAM wParam LPARAM lParam)
{
    switch(message)
    {
    case WM_INITDIALOG:
        {
            return TRUE;
        }
        break;
    }
    return FALSE;
}

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----

     文件     200704  2007-02-04 02:36  MD5Crack4.1\chaj\RandomDic.dll

     文件     155648  2007-02-04 02:36  MD5Crack4.1\chaj\TempletDictionary.dll

     文件      80648  2007-02-09 20:23  MD5Crack4.1\crack.asl

     文件     365458  2007-02-09 20:22  MD5Crack4.1\MD5Crack.chm

     文件      65536  2007-02-09 20:15  MD5Crack4.1\MD5Crack.com

     文件     126976  2015-11-14 12:21  MD5Crack4.1\MD5Crack.exe

     文件        122  2018-07-11 16:02  MD5Crack4.1\md5crack.ini

     文件     499712  2003-03-19 03:14  MD5Crack4.1\MSVCP71.DLL

     文件     348160  2004-01-12 00:00  MD5Crack4.1\msvcr71.dll

     文件       1359  2007-01-03 15:46  MD5Crack4.1\sdk\IDicPlug.h

     文件       2796  2007-02-03 19:36  MD5Crack4.1\sdk\Sample (vc71)\DicPlug.cpp

     文件       1384  2007-02-03 19:22  MD5Crack4.1\sdk\Sample (vc71)\DicPlug.h

     文件        737  2007-02-03 19:12  MD5Crack4.1\sdk\Sample (vc71)\PlugSample.cpp

     文件       2115  2007-02-03 19:04  MD5Crack4.1\sdk\Sample (vc71)\PlugSample.rc

     文件       4235  2007-02-03 19:05  MD5Crack4.1\sdk\Sample (vc71)\PlugSample.vcproj

     文件        498  2007-02-03 19:01  MD5Crack4.1\sdk\Sample (vc71)\resource.h

     文件        297  2007-02-03 19:00  MD5Crack4.1\sdk\Sample (vc71)\stdafx.cpp

     文件        380  2007-02-03 19:00  MD5Crack4.1\sdk\Sample (vc71)\stdafx.h

     目录          0  2017-07-04 11:08  MD5Crack4.1\sdk\Sample (vc71)

     目录          0  2017-07-04 11:08  MD5Crack4.1\chaj

     目录          0  2017-07-04 11:08  MD5Crack4.1\sdk

     目录          0  2017-07-04 11:08  MD5Crack4.1

----------- ---------  ---------- -----  ----

              1856765                    22


评论

共有 条评论